I had a GM car that was something similar to yours. The electric torque converter was locking up and causing it to jerk. It's should lock at about 40 mph, it's supposed to save fuel at highway speeds. Since I never drove it on the Interstate or long drives, I just unplugged the electrical connector for the lock up and it worked find for many years. The plug is white with four connectors and located next to the torque converter( closer to the engine)listen to olds power he is right
